covington georgia real estate market: The Covington Georgia Real Estate Market Report - September 2009 - 10/06/09 10:45 AM
Covington Georgia September 2009 Real Estate Market Report
Active Listings 1024
Pending Sales 126
Closed Sales 79
Week's Inventory 56 (Absorption Rate)
The "Weeks Inventory" indicates the number of weeks it takes to sell the current inventory of homes on the market at the present rate

covington georgia real estate market: The Covington Georgia Real Estate Market Report - August 2009 - 09/09/09 03:45 PM
Covington Georgia August 2009 Real Estate Resale Market Report
Active Listings 1389
Pending Sales 139
Closed Sales 93
Week's Inventory 65
